9.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

An fish tank is in the shape of a rectangular prism. The base of the fish tank is 3 feet by 8 feet. The height of the fish tank is 10 feet. What is the volume of the fish tank in cubic feet?

240 cubic feet
15 cubic feet
64 cubic feet
30 cubic feet
